Transaction 883796264e3e4c2f29a8a18dd02be74634ce89a51ea70504c999aec3f1f2510f
1 Input
1 Output
-
883796264e3e4c2f29a8a18dd02be74634ce89a51ea70504c999aec3f1f2510f:0
- value
- 1396566
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 906b1d208c86ae4b067a77670fbb4c5153386c18 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EAcd2858MKLY4vF9p6ugpd5fs2tAjCuHL